Re: Hadoop Community Sync Up Schedule

Hi folks,

We have run community sync up for 1.5 months. I spoke to folks offline and
got some feedback. Here's a summary of what I've observed from sync ups and
talked to organizers.

Following sync ups have very good participants (sometimes 10+ folks
joined):
- YARN/MR monthly sync up in APAC (Mandarin)
- HDFS monthly sync up in APAC (Mandarin).
- Submarine weekly sync up in APAC (Mandarin).

Following sync up have OK-ish participants: (3-5 folks joined).
- Storage monthly sync up in APAC (English)
- Storage bi-weekly sync up in US (English)
- YARN bi-weekly sync up in US (English).

Following sync ups don't have good participants: (Skipped a couple of
times).
- YARN monthly sync up in APAC (English).
- Submarine bi-weekly sync up in US (English).

*So I'd like to propose the following changes and fixes of the schedule: *
1) Cancel the YARN/MR monthly sync up in APAC (English). Folks from APAC
who speak English can choose to join the US session.
2) Cancel the Submarine bi-weekly sync up in US (English). Now Submarine
developers and users are fast-growing in Mandarin-speaking areas. We can
resume the sync if we do see demands from English-speaking areas.
3) Update the US sync up time from 9AM to 10AM PDT. 9AM is too early for
most of the west-cost folks.

*Following are fixes for the schedule:  *
1) In the proposal, repeats are not properly. (I used bi-weekly instead of
2nd/4th week as repeat frequency). I'd like to fix the frequency on Thu and
it will take effect starting next week.

Overall, thanks for everybody who participated in the sync ups. I do see
community contributions grow in the last one month!

Any thoughts about the proposal?
